ABOUT THE PLAY: When the only living relative of the Hunt family inherits the mansion that has been in the family for over a century, there are some stipulations in the will that he must meet. For instance, he must spend the night there and it must be downstairs in the living area. An overly aggressive female real estate agent tries right away to push for the sale of the property, doing a bit of flirting as she does. She believes there is a hidden treasure in the house, and she wants it! The heir holds off, trying to honor the family’s wishes, even after learning that the original owners were murdered in the house more than a century ago. Those owners, however, are still there in the form of their ghosts (they prefer the term spirits); but something went wrong for their murderer, so the family must relive the event over and over and over again, each time in a new and hilarious manner. Add to that the heir, being the last living relative, is the only one that can actually see and communicate with their spirits, which leads to some unusual goings-on.
ABOUT THE PLAYWRIGHT: Matt Carlin earned his bachelor’s degree in theater from Lamar University in 1980. For the last 38 years he has run a successful financial services firm, now located in Friendswood, Texas. His true passion outside of the business, however, has been his work in the theater. He and wife, Laney, ran United Players, a local community theater, for 20 years. Over the years, he has been involved in over 150 productions with various theater groups as an actor, director and playwright. Matt has published five one act plays and four full length comedy/dramas. He will be directing another of his plays over the holiday season this year entitled Trials, Tribulations and Christmas Decorations at Pasadena Little Theatre. He considers it a blessing to see many of his plays produced all over the United States and even Canada, Australia and Nova Scotia. As always, Matt is thankful to his family for their support and lending their talents to his efforts.

Black Box Studio Theatre Undergoing a Major Transformation
Pasadena Little Theatre’s Black Box Theatre is currently under renovation to become the Black Box Studio Theatre at PLT. After not being utilized for several years, the space is getting a new look, a new layout and a new purpose! Now designed to be a truly modular space that can accommodate a number of different seating arrangements for a variety of programming, the BBST@PLT will be a welcome addition to the dynamic entertainment options offered by Your Hometown Theatre.
